Sarah El Khatib

PharmD, MSc, PhD

Associate Member

Sarah El Khatib is a clinical pharmacist with expertise in risk management in healthcare institutions. She obtained her Doctor of Pharmacy degree from the Lebanese University, a Master’s degree in Risk Management in Healthcare Institutions from ICSI-INP, Toulouse, France, and a Master’s degree in Biomedical Research and Statistics from the Lebanese University, Faculty of Public Health, Beirut, Lebanon and Paris Saclay, Paris, France. In 2022, she received her PhD from Paul Sabatier University in Toulouse, France. She holds a Diploma in Clinical Research from the Lebanese University, Faculty of Medicine, Beirut, Lebanon and another Diploma in “Optimizing medication use in the Geriatric Population” from the University of Toulouse, School of Pharmacy. She is an assistant professor at the Lebanese University, Faculty of Public Health. She is affiliated to INSPECT-LB, Lebanon, and INSERM, Equipe MAINTAIN, UMR 1295, Toulouse, France. She has several peer-reviewed publications.Currently, she represents INSPECT-LB in several committees of the International Pharmaceutical Federation (FIP).
